From d5406851b4ba2dd6ce80bb1aab84f8fd57b4953e Mon Sep 17 00:00:00 2001 From: Matthias Schiffer Date: Fri, 3 Mar 2023 19:42:56 +0100 Subject: [PATCH] main: load processed regions from render_tile() --- src/main.rs | 7 +++++++ 1 file changed, 7 insertions(+) diff --git a/src/main.rs b/src/main.rs index 073341c..21ebc5b 100644 --- a/src/main.rs +++ b/src/main.rs @@ -183,6 +183,11 @@ impl<'a> TileRenderer<'a> { TileRenderer { config } } + fn load_region(&self, coords: RegionCoords) -> Result { + let processed_path = self.config.processed_path(coords, false); + storage::read(&processed_path).context("Failed to load processed region data") + } + fn render_tile(&self, coords: RegionCoords) -> Result<()> { let output_path = self.config.map_path(coords, false); println!( @@ -193,6 +198,8 @@ impl<'a> TileRenderer<'a> { .to_string_lossy(), ); + let _region = self.load_region(coords); + Ok(()) }